Benton is a locality in Mono County, California, United States. It is a small community with a population of 292. The population density is 5.0 people per km². Benton is located at 37.8191°N, 118.4765°W. It observes the Pacific Time (America/Los_Angeles) timezone. ZIP code: 93512.
